Software Engineer - Backend
Attention
About Attention
At Attention, we’re transforming how go-to-market teams operate by turning every customer interaction into structured data, insights, and intelligent action. Our AI agents help organizations execute faster, learn continuously, and make every deal cycle more efficient and predictable.
What makes Attention exciting isn’t just the technology, it’s the moment and the mission. We’re building at the intersection of AI, automation, and the modern revenue stack, redefining how critical work gets done for years to come. This is a rare opportunity to build at an inflection point in both our company and the broader AI ecosystem.
We’re scaling quickly with strong product-market fit and support from world-class investors. The work is ambitious, the bar is high, and the opportunity for growth across personal, professional, and financial dimensions is unmatched. Our team is sharp, collaborative, and deeply committed to the mission. We move fast, operate with intensity, and take real ownership from early ideas through long-term outcomes.
If you thrive in ambiguity, push for excellence, and want to help shape the future of work alongside a team that raises the bar every day, we’d love for you to build with us.
What you’ll do:
Drive end-to-end design and implementation of product requirements including task break-down, delivery, testing, monitoring, and maintenance.
Consistently generate simple and elegant designs, and write high-quality code that can be easily understood and leveraged by others.
Collaborate closely with product, design, and the rest of engineering to turn feature/product specs into reality.
Influence the features and direction of the platform with your own ideas and proactively identify opportunities to improve business processes.
Run the full software development lifecycle - problem definition, design, development, testing, demoing and supporting production use of the features you own.
Balance immediate business objectives against long-term architectural vision.
What we look for:
Must have:
2+ years industry experience as a Software Engineer
-
Experience architecting distributed and maintainable systems, including:
Golang - you know the Go standard library inside and out
Designing API GraphQL and REST
Postgres and designing database schemas
Deep fluency with SOLID design principles and how to apply them in Go.
Strong degree of autonomy; can go from an open-ended problem to a well-reasoned design with minimal input
Extensive experience with unit and integration testing.
You know Git inside and out
Culture:
Passionate about Attention’s mission; the ability to empathize with our users and how they'll use our product.
Prior experience building, launching and maintaining products in a fast-paced environment and at scale.
Enjoying working cross-functionally and collaboratively with both internal and external stakeholders.
Grit and adaptability; ability to thrive working with an early-stage team and navigating the unknown.
Our Tech Stack:
Backend: Go, Postgres, Kubernetes, AWS, Kafka, Redis, Temporal workflows
Frontend: React, Tailwind, Next.js and GraphQL.
About Us:
Our mission at Attention is to level up the performance of sales teams through real-time conversational intelligence.
Our team is made of scrappy hackers. We’re seasoned, repeat founders and engineers, and are obsessed with reaching Product-Market-Fit.
Attention has raised two funding rounds in under a year and is expanding rapidly.
Benefits Include:
Competitive salary + equity.
Your choice of new equipment and software.
Health, dental and vision insurance.
Autonomy at work.